This is honestly the best curry rice I’ve had in years! 🍛 The restaurant has a cozy and clean interior, and I loved the collection of anime figures on display — you can really tell the owner put a lot of heart into the place 🎌✨. I read in the reviews that the chef used to work at a Michelin restaurant, and honestly, I believe it!

We ordered the pork cutlet curry and the wagyu beef curry. The pork cutlet was perfectly fried — super crispy on the outside, juicy on the inside 🐷🔥. But what really stood out was the curry itself — definitely not from a packet. It tasted slow-cooked, rich, full of flavor, with a strong and fragrant black pepper kick 🌶️🍲. Absolutely delicious!

The wagyu curry was just as good — very tender beef and a generous portion 🥩❤️. The servings were huge — the two of us couldn’t even finish both dishes. Great value for the price, and we left super full and happy 😋💯.

Henry Park

I thought that Chubby Curry was a great option especially for its 20-30 dollar price point. The restaurant offered a variety of different options.

The food at Chubby Curry was good especially for the price point but not great. The wagyu was good and the rice was good, however, i thought that its curry was very basic and I felt that you could get some better curry at the super market.

Service was good, quick and easy.

The atmosphere was a little strange, half full and there were some strange photos of anime girls on posters on the walls which didn’t really make any sense. The owner must be a fan.

Overall, chubby curry gave me and my friend a very pleasant experience at this restaurant, however, I view this restaurant as place I would go to if there where not any other options in the surrounding area.
